Endian Secure Digital Platform
Mid-market and enterprise IT/OT hybrid environments benefit most from Endian Secure Digital Platform because it handles both network domains in one appliance without forcing separate toolchains. The platform covers five NIST CSF 2.0 functions including identity management and continuous monitoring, and its on-premises deployment appeals to organizations with air-gapped or legacy industrial systems that cloud-only vendors struggle with. Skip this if you need managed detection and response as part of the package; Endian is network access and gateway-focused, leaving the SOC visibility piece to you.
Linux-focused security teams and individual developers who need visibility into outbound traffic will find OpenSnitch's interactive filtering approach valuable; it catches unauthorized connections in real time and blocks domains system-wide without requiring kernel module compilation or proprietary dependencies. The 12,981 GitHub stars reflect active community maintenance and real-world adoption across security research and hardened Linux deployments. Skip this if you run Windows or macOS workstations, or if you need centralized policy management and audit logging for compliance reporting; OpenSnitch is fundamentally a single-machine tool.
Endian Secure Digital Platform provides integrated cybersecurity solutions for IT and OT environments through management tools, security gateways, and endpoint connectivity components.
OpenSnitch is a GNU/Linux application firewall with interactive outbound connections filtering and system-wide domain blocking capabilities.
